Analysis

In 2027, output per worker, gdp constant 2015 us $ in Israel stood at 101,519. That is the highest value across all 37 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.5% on the previous year and up 15.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, output per worker, gdp constant 2015 us $ in Israel peaked at 101,519 in 2027 and was at its lowest, 66,414, in 1991.

Israel ranks 13th of 188 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 37 years of available data.

This measure of labour productivity is calculated using data on GDP in constant 2015 US dollars derived from the World Development Indicators database of the World Bank. To compute labour productivity as GDP per worker, ILO estimates for total employment are used. For more information, refer to the ILO Modelled Estimates (ILOEST) database description.
